**ORGANISATION OVERVIEW**

Flourish Enterprises is a CIC based in Balby, Doncaster. We work out of a stunning listed building that provides inviting office space, conference and function hire, large scale community events and volunteering opportunities, historic walled garden & shop and cafés all surrounded by more than 21 acres of mature woods, wild meadows and open green spaces.

As a social enterprise we focus on providing care and support services throughout our local communities. We exist to promote social mobility, wellbeing, opportunities and work with our partners to deliver a positive and lasting social impact.

We provide work and vocational opportunities to people with mental health needs, learning disabilities, neurological conditions and to those that have experienced other forms of set-back and who need support to get back into education and employment.

Our range of activity includes Woodfield 24, our specialist end-of-life care service providing community-based palliative care support to patients and their families - ensuring that their remaining time can be spent together.

As a not-for-profit organisation we ensure that every penny of surplus generated from our services is reinvested back into community led activity. We are fully owned by the RDaSH NHS Trust and together we share the same site at Woodfield Park.

**ROLE SUMMARY**

Following an organisational review, Flourish is now looking to recruit an enthusiastic and ambitious individual to fill a critical position within our community services.

Your energy, positive approach and can-do attitude will allow you to become the “face of Flourish” on Woodfield Park. You will represent everything that is great about the site by championing all the opportunities and experiences that can be found on the park.

The role of the Programmes and Activity lead is key to furthering our strategic aims and objectives as a force for wider social benefit and towards further developing Woodfield Park into a destination Wellbeing Hub.

The postholder will enjoy a significant degree of autonomy and creativity to design and oversee a range of programmes and community focused activity that promotes accessibility, inclusivity, opportunities and togetherness, whilst offering direct operational support to the senior leadership team.

This role also involves direct supervision of two other people within the organisation - our Community Connector (10 hours per week) and LTA Tennis Activator (5 hours per week).

The Programmes and Activity Officer will work closely with the other two inter-linking strands that together, make up our Community Services:

- Programmes and Activities
- Events and Outreach
- Volunteering and Opportunities
